Key concepts and overview

To grasp how central banks respond to crypto innovation, it’s essential to understand a few core concepts. Central banks are national institutions responsible for managing a country’s currency, money supply, and interest rates. They aim to ensure economic stability and control inflation. With the advent of cryptocurrencies, which operate independently of traditional banking systems, central banks face new challenges and opportunities.

One of the primary concerns for central banks is the potential for cryptocurrencies to disrupt the existing financial system. As these digital currencies can facilitate anonymous transactions and bypass traditional banking channels, central banks are tasked with finding a balance between innovation and regulation. This involves monitoring the risks associated with cryptocurrencies, such as fraud, money laundering, and market volatility.

Main features and details

Central banks typically respond to crypto innovation through a combination of regulation, research, and the exploration of central bank digital currencies (CBDCs). Regulation involves creating frameworks that govern the use and trading of cryptocurrencies to protect consumers and maintain financial stability. This may include licensing requirements for crypto exchanges and guidelines for Initial Coin Offerings (ICOs).

Research is another critical component of central banks’ responses. By studying the implications of cryptocurrencies, central banks can better understand their impact on monetary policy and financial systems. This research often leads to discussions about the potential benefits and drawbacks of adopting CBDCs, which are digital forms of a country’s fiat currency issued by the central bank.

CBDCs could provide a secure and efficient means of payment while allowing central banks to maintain control over the monetary system. Countries like Sweden are already exploring this option, with the Riksbank conducting trials for the e-krona, a digital currency aimed at complementing cash and ensuring financial inclusion.

Practical examples and use cases

In Sweden, the Riksbank’s exploration of the e-krona serves as a practical example of how central banks can adapt to crypto innovation. The e-krona aims to provide a digital alternative to cash, addressing the declining use of physical currency in the country. This initiative highlights the central bank’s proactive approach to ensuring that the financial system remains relevant in the digital age.

Another example can be seen in the regulatory frameworks being developed for cryptocurrency exchanges. By implementing licensing requirements and consumer protection measures, central banks can help mitigate risks associated with trading cryptocurrencies. Advantages and disadvantages

There are several advantages and disadvantages to the responses of central banks to crypto innovation. On the positive side, proactive regulation can foster innovation while ensuring consumer protection. By establishing clear guidelines, central banks can encourage the development of new financial technologies while minimizing risks to the financial system.

However, there are also disadvantages to consider. Overregulation may stifle innovation and limit the potential benefits of cryptocurrencies. If central banks impose too many restrictions, it could drive crypto activities underground, making it harder to monitor and regulate. Additionally, the introduction of CBDCs could raise concerns about privacy and surveillance, as these digital currencies may allow for increased tracking of transactions.
